通常我们用的摄像头有一个按钮。只要按下是一张静态图。怎样才能捕获这张图?
能不能给点code?谢了

解决方案 »

  1.   

    这有一个完整的工程你参考一下:
    http://kitty.2y.idv.tw/ftp/pub/ProgramResource/vb/video/vcap_src/
    参考:
    http://www.steves-digicams.com/digsoftware_cameractrl.html大量的数码相机控制方面的控件http://www.vbaspnew.com/ziyuan/y/dmt/在VB中如何控制摄像头进行图象的抓拍?
    http://community.csdn.net/Expert/topic/4013/4013715.xml?temp=.2782862videocap.ZIP 一个视频捕捉程序,安装了视频捕捉设备的朋友可以下载来看一看(12KB) download
      

  2.   

    保存成DIB:
    SendMessage(lwnd, WM_CAP_FILE_SAVEDIB, 0, szName)
    或者,用
    SendMessage(lwnd, WM_CAP_EDIT_COPY, 0, 0)
    放到剪贴板里,然后用picturebox的.getdata方法
      

  3.   

    错了,是clipboard的getdata方法,给picturebox赋值